RV REPAIRS VS. Household REPAIRS

Although an RV is significantly smaller than the usual modest residence, it needs more Recurrent repairs. This is certainly also real for fresh leisure cars, whilst new houses are generally difficulties-cost-free in their initially couple of years.

A number of the good reasons for your amplified repairs in an RV are the following:

Lighter development all through, due to body weight and Room constraints. Even the appliances are usually not built together with the ones made for set residences.
RV's have additional shifting sections, some of them intricate.
Vibration, bumping, and body flexing attributable to vacation can break or loosen all kinds of elements.
A lot less insulation indicates preventive actions should be taken in freezing weather conditions. If preventive measures are disregarded, repairs might be necessary.
Unlike properties which can be usually inspected through development, RV's don't have any this kind of regulatory necessities. This leaves top quality Handle up to each producer, some of which elect to Construct poor good quality products and solutions. This really is why it's so important to inspect all RV's just before obtaining.

Servicing & REPAIR Duties

Handyman expertise are necessary for RV preventive servicing and for generating repairs. Under is a summary of prevalent jobs that an individual possessing a good dose of prevalent feeling and average competencies need to be capable of manage with out specialized instruction:

Motor dwelling engine or tow car factors:

Test and fill engine oil
Look at and fill engine coolant
Check out and fill other engine fluids
Check out and modify tire tension
Lubricate beneath-chassis steering joints
Lubricate hitch going elements
Leisure car or truck components:

Restore or set up cabinetry hinges, slides, and latches
Re-attach paneling with nails or adhesive
Fix external storage doorway hinges and guidance arms
Exchange broken entryway rv windshield repair near me handles
Dislodge and lubricate stubborn awning mechanisms
Exchange bulbs
Discover and exchange blown fuses
Troubleshoot primary electrical problems with a multimeter
Test RV park A/C electricity voltage
Check and fill RV battery drinking water
Exam RV battery cost amount
Change typical electric powered motors for example h2o pump and waste drinking water valve motors
Drill holes in various spots to run wires, but owning adequate perception to learn where by to not drill in order to keep away from harming elements beneath the floor.
Find source of h2o leak and caulk it
Repair leaky water strains and hoses which are conveniently accessible
Unclog sluggish or blocked sink and shower drains
Insulate exposed hoses and pipes to circumvent freezing
Winterize RV prior to cold storage to forestall freezing
Repair broken sewage connectors and addresses
Detect and uncover propane leaks
Apparent clogged air conditioner drain passages
Recognize and correct prevalent fridge complications. For instance, my mainly-new Norcold fridge at times stops cooling until eventually I reset the Manage board by unplugging the twelve volt DC wire during the back. In accordance with a support person, This really is frequent for this model.
HANDYMAN Necessities

Choose it from me and also the Boy Scouts--it is good to become well prepared. I don't forget racing throughout Dallas a couple of minutes right before eleven:00 P.M., seeking to really make it to an AutoZone to purchase fuses in advance of they shut. The converter inside our brand new RV blew a fuse, the batteries were mostly drained, and with out spare fuses our new home just sat there at midnight. This incident would have changed into an uncomfortable night were it to occur for the duration of a getaway, significantly from car portion merchants.

To get well prepared, choose together an entire list of widespread instruments such as hammers, screw drivers, etc. In addition, take all of the subsequent tools, materials, and spares that implement in your problem:

Applications:

Hydraulic jacks rated for that RV body weight
Durable blocks for utilizing under hydraulic jacks. Check your jacks prior to deciding to require them given that they may not increase significant ample to lift the RV without the utilization of blocks. Concrete or other masonry blocks will not be robust sufficient to support the load of large RV's and tow trucks.
Torque wrench for tightening the wheel lug nuts
¼" and ½" socket motorists with extensions and sockets to fit all fasteners you may remove. The most important socket I necessary was a 2" with the wheel lug nuts to work with Using the torque wrench.
fifteen" adjustable wrench using a 2.5" jaw opening
Caulk gun
Grease gun or can of grease. I found storing the grease gun much too messy and opted to the can rather.
Entire list of Allen wrenches
Complete list of screwdriver guidelines, such as sq. and star shapes
Modest wood and steel hand saws
Flexible magnet to retrieve fallen screws
Compact mirror to look into limited Areas
Modest shovel in case you get trapped in snow or mud
Tiny Wooden and metal data files for rounding sharp corners
Multimeter using a list of alligator clip wires
Battery hydrometer for properly screening battery demand
Soldering iron and solder for re-attaching broken wires
Flash light-weight with new batteries
Electric drill and comprehensive drill bit set
Quality tire stress gauge with very long hose, rated for 100 psi or increased
Adjustable gripping pliers with jaws wide ample to clamp onto h2o hose connector. Helpful when it really is time to eliminate an above-tightened h2o hose.
Spares:

At the least a few Just about every fuse size present in your RV and tow auto. Much more with the common sizes.
Gentle bulbs
Fresh water hose and adapter to attach two hoses for longer reach
Sewer hose and adapter to connect two hoses for for a longer time access
Sewer pipe screw-on cap mainly because it breaks effortlessly in cold weather
Spare wheel for motor residence, trailer, and tow automobile
Tire valve cores and elimination Resource
Electrical extension cords suitable for outdoor use
Upkeep & fix supplies:

Assortment of screws and nails, the categories applied in the RV
Duct tape, each the long lasting and short term forms. Non permanent duct tape is available in helpful to hold things like paneling and trim in place although the adhesive dries.
Obvious duct tape for momentary repair service of damaged sign lights, torn awning canvas, etcetera.
Liquid Nails adhesive for re-attaching sagging ceilings and Pretty much anything else
Maritime adhesive for water resistant repairs
Caulk suitable for the roof and exterior walls within your specific RV
General use waterproof caulk for the inside
WD-40 for lubrication and for getting rid of hard petroleum-based mostly stains
Propane leak tester Remedy in spray bottle
Wire nuts for connecting electrical wires
Pipe insulation
